Park lights and dash lights

Asked by GuruX4VRC Sep 27, 2018 at 07:08 AM about the 2005 Ford F-250 Super Duty XLT Crew Cab 4WD

Question type: Maintenance & Repair

My running lights and dash lights out all
signals brake lights and headlights work
Checked all fuses and relays with ohm and
test light ,changed light switch lights now
only work in auto mode not park or on
position what should I check next.

The turn signal hazards and brake lights are a totally different system from the had/tail lites, Did you get the right headlite switch?

On some of the switches there is a separate spade sticking out the side of the switch if it came off without you seeing it it will do crazy stuff to the lites. I missed the switch part in my main post the original switch also worked in the automatic headlight mode just the headlights would turn on in park and on side of the switch, I disconnected trailer wiring all seems fine repaired a ground on frame still no luck. Disconnected batteries applied 12 volts direct to right marker light and all tail lights and markers work checked at switch had power to both brown wires on back of light switch. When reconnected only had power to yellow and red I believe when switch turned on no other power was leaving any other wire so called ford with vin and ordered switch from them matched all serial numbers also

I was having the same issue and turns out fuse #17 was the cause for my problem. I replaced that fuse and now have all my lights back like normal. Although my fog lights now don’t work. I checked the fog lamp fuse and it’s fine. You guys got any idea as to why my fog lights now don’t work?
